如何创建一个成功的区块链钱包平台:全面指南

            时间:2026-01-01 18:20:36

            主页 > 区块链 >

                      随着区块链技术的迅速发展和数字货币的普及,越来越多的人对区块链钱包的需求逐渐上升。一个功能丰富且安全的区块链钱包平台不仅可以满足用户对数字资产存储和管理的需求,同时也可以创造商机。本文将详细探讨如何创建一个区块链钱包平台,从市场需求分析、技术实现到安全保障,提供全面的指南。

                      一、市场需求分析

                      在创建区块链钱包平台之前,首先需要进行市场需求分析。随着比特币、以太坊等数字货币的流行,用户对 Wallet 的需求不断增长。根据统计,世界范围内拥有数字货币钱包的用户数已经超越了数亿。这一庞大市场的潜力不可忽视。

                      同时,不同用户对于钱包的需求各不相同。一些用户希望能够简单易用,而另一些用户则对安全性有着极高的要求。因此,为了满足不同用户的需求,可以考虑开发多种类型的钱包,例如热钱包、冷钱包,或者是专为特定类型的数字资产设计的专业钱包。

                      除了基础的存储功能外,用户对于钱包的附加功能(如交易所整合、法币交易、去中心化交易等)的需求也愈发明显。因此,在创建钱包平台时,需要充分考虑这些功能,以提供更好的用户体验和服务。

                      二、技术实现

                      创建一个区块链钱包平台需要有扎实的技术基础。首先,选择合适的区块链技术。不同的区块链网络(如以太坊、比特币、波卡等)有着不同的协议和技术实现方式,开发者需要根据目标用户群的需求来选择合适的区块链。

                      开发区块链钱包通常需要掌握编程语言,如 JavaScript、Python、Java 等,以及区块链开发相关的技术框架,例如 Web3.js、Truffle、Solidity 等。如果想要创造一个用户友好的界面,前端技术(如 React、Vue 等)也不可或缺。

                      钱包的平台架构通常包括:用户界面、钱包核心、后端服务、数据库和区块链节点等几个部分。在构建钱包时,确保各个模块之间的高效通信和稳定性至关重要。此外,要根据业务需求设计相应的数据库结构,以方便管理用户数据和交易记录。

                      三、用户体验设计

                      创建钱包平台时,用户体验是至关重要的一环。一个简洁、易用的界面能够吸引更多的用户。设计初期,可以进行用户调研,了解用户的使用习惯和偏好,根据反馈不断迭代设计。

                      在界面设计上,注意使用清晰明了的导航菜单和直观的操作流程,确保新用户可以快速上手。此外,在内置教程和客户支持方面,可以提供视频教程、常见问题解答等,帮助用户解决他们在使用过程中遇到的问题。

                      安全性也是用户体验的一部分,确保用户的数字资产安全关键在于多层防护体系,包括两因素认证(2FA)、冷存储解决方案等。通过这些措施,不仅能保护用户资金,还能提高用户对平台的信任度。

                      四、安全问题

                      安全是区块链钱包平台建立的核心。由于区块链技术的特殊性,钱包一旦被黑客攻击,其损失往往是不可逆转的。这就要求开发团队在安全性上投入大量精力。

                      首先,选择安全的编码实践至关重要,确保代码不易被攻击。同时,进行定期的安全审计,发现潜在的系统漏洞,及时进行修复。此外,采用先进的加密技术来保护用户数据和交易信息,例如 AES 加密与 HTTPS 协议。

                      尽可能实现去中心化存储,将用户的私钥存放在用户本地,而不是服务器上。这样,即使服务器受到攻击,用户的资产仍然安全。此外,定期向用户发送安全提示,告知他们如何防范各种网络攻击,是增强用户安全意识的好方法。

                      五、合规与法规

                      在创建区块链钱包平台时,合规性与法规遵循是不可忽视的一个环节。世界各地对数字货币及其钱包的监管政策有所不同。在开展业务前,确保了解相关国家或地区的法律法规是至关重要的。

                      根据不同国家的监管政策,有些地区可能要求钱包服务提供商进行用户身份验证(KYC),并遵循反洗钱(AML)政策。在设计用户注册流程时,可以将这些法规纳入考量,确保合规性。

                      此外,寻求法律顾问的建议,在设计产品的同时确保与当地法规相兼容,这样可以在避免潜在法律风险的同时,更好地拓展市场。

                      六、总结与展望

                      创建区块链钱包平台是一个复杂但充满创意和商机的过程。通过前面的分析,可以看出,一个成功的钱包平台不仅仅是技术的实现,更是对市场需求的深刻理解和用户体验的。随着区块链技术的日益成熟,未来将可能出现更多新型的区块链钱包平台,能够更好地服务于用户需求。

                      相关问题解答

                      1. 如何确保区块链钱包的安全性?

                      安全性是用户最关心的部分。在构建钱包时,可以采用多重认证机制,如两因素认证(2FA)和生物识别技术。确保私钥不保存在服务器上,而是由用户自行控制。此外,定期进行安全审计和漏洞扫描,以发现潜在威胁并及时修复。使用最新的加密技术也是保护敏感数据的有效方法。

                      2. 如何吸引用户使用我的区块链钱包平台?

                      吸引用户的方法包括良好的用户体验和市场营销。通过社交媒体、线上广告和用户活动等方式,提升平台的知名度。此外,可以考虑推出注册奖励、交易手续费优惠等激励政策,鼓励用户试用和分享。同时,建立良好的客户服务体系,及时响应用户的咨询和反馈。

                      3. 如何处理用户的法币交易?

                      处理法币交易通常需要与支付服务提供商合作,允许用户将法币兑换为数字货币。可选择集成支付处理器,确保交易的安全与高效。此外,遵循反洗钱法规(KYC/AML)是必要的,以确保平台的合规性,在用户提现和兑换时进行身份验证。

                      4. 如何进行市场推广以提高用户基础?

                      市场推广可以通过多个渠道实现。首先,利用社交媒体创建社区,增强用户的参与感。其次,可以通过发布教育性内容(如教程、文章)吸引潜在用户。此外,可与其他区块链项目或平台合作,进行跨平台推广,扩大用户基础。

                      5. 如何处理用户反馈与平台更新?

                      处理用户反馈是改善服务的重要步骤。需要建立反馈机制,比如用户满意度调查和用户留言系统。对用户提出的问题和建议进行分类、分析,并优先考虑解决高频问题,帮助产品。定期进行版本更新,加入新功能和安全补丁,以回应用户需求,保持平台竞争力。

                      在后续发展中,随着技术和市场的变化,持续关注用户需求,以及保持灵活创新,将是确保区块链钱包平台长期成功的关键。